Kathleen makes bracelets to sell in a booth at a local store. She spent $62.30 on supplies to make bracelets for the next month.
vodomira [7]

Answer:

$105.20

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that :

Cost of materials = $62.30

Cost of booth = $25 / month

Price per bracelet = $5.50

Profit of 35 bracelet is sold next month =?

Profit = Revenue - Expenses

Revenue = $5.50 * 35 = $192.50

Expenses = $25 + $62.30 = $87.30

Profit = $192.50 - $87.30

= $105.20
